文件名称:22③开发移植-中国饭店协会:2019中国餐饮业年度报告
文件大小:4.82MB
文件格式:PDF
更新时间:2024-06-28 00:39:51
WEB服务器
1.5本文的工作 本课题的目的就是设计实现一个基于ARM926EJ.S内核处理器的嵌入式平 台,并在此基础上设计实现一个嵌入式web服务器,以满足配合无线传感器网络 扩展接口进行远程监控的需要。用户可以通过网络访问基于ARM平台的嵌入式 服务器的内嵌的网页信息,并对该平台的特定外设进行控制操作,实现嵌入式 Web服务器的功能。 以本文设计的嵌入式平台为基础,实现嵌入式Web服务器。通过扩展嵌入式 微处理器外设接口,实现远程监测特定设备状态信息,控制相关设备动作执行。 比如智能家庭系统,可以通过智能终端远程监测家中门窗、水、煤气、室内外温 度和湿度等,也可以通过终端远程控制家电的操作。随着嵌入式系统和Internet 的发展和融合,嵌入式web服务器已经越来越融入人们的日常生活当中,对其的 深入研究对人类社会的发展亦有重要的意义。 本文的工作主要包括以下几个方面: 1、基于ARM的嵌入式硬件平台的开发。以ARM9系列芯片AT91SAM9263 为核心,构建硬件平台。硬件平台提供丰富的外设接口,包括RS232串口、DEBUG 口、红外接口、数码管、触摸屏、LCD、按键、JTAG调试口、USB host/device 接口、AC97音频接口、网络接口、无线传感器网络接口等。 2、嵌入式软件平台开发。这部分工作主要分为三个部分:①移植开发 boofloader作为系统引导程序,我们使用的是U.BOOT作为本系统的boofloader: ②移植Linux内核到硬件平台,采用Linux内核版本为Linux一2.6.22;③开发移植 嵌入式平台上各外设驱动。 9